Anyone else have this problem with low-carb diets?
I've never tried going on an actual low-carb diet. But, every year at Passover, I eat a lower-carbohydrate diet for the eight days of the festival (since most wheat products, rice, and corn are not allowed during Passover). Poll: What is/was your weakness- snacks, sweets, or seconds?
I didn't eat a lot of sweets even before I started No S. I sometimes ate snacks, but not that often. My weakness was seconds. I always ate too much, particularly at dinner time.
